Nick Wayne brawled with the returning Darby Allin and ended up with a bloodied mouth last night on AEW Dynamite. Wayne also appeared to have taken damage to his teeth.

Bryan Alvarez of Wrestling Observer Radio is reporting that Wayne hit his face on the cement during the brawl and chipped his tooth down to the nerve.

– ADVERTISEMENT –

In other news, AEW has announced that Kenny Omega is set to appear on the October 28th episode of Collision which takes place at the Mohegan Sun Arena in Uncasville, CT.

AEW World Champion MJF is also advertised for the show.
